>If you have plenty of time (heck... it's been days at this point, right?), 
>would a DOS program like LapLink connecting your L110 to your L100 with the 
>new HDD accomplish what you're trying to do?  There's a great little 
>utility called File Maven that I downloaded to do some work recently.  You 
>could run it on a bootable floppy on the L100, and leave it to run 
>overnight if the files you want to transfer are large.

It's obvious... but I neglected to mention that these are DOS apps.
